Working as part of a team you will primarily be responsible for checking medical transcriptions on Hive, correcting where necessary and ensuring any follow up actions are carried out in a timely manner, ensuring trust and departmental deadlines are met.
Sorting and distribution of incoming mail both electronic and paper form, ensuring all supporting documentation is available on Hive.
Arranging investigations/appointments within the Trust and outside as and when required.
The post-holder would be expected to commit to on-the-job learning, where necessary i.e. expansion of medical terminology knowledge, relevant policies, and procedures.
To ensure variety of role, you will also be involved in assisting with preparing for MDT and supporting with admin arising from outpatient clinics, inpatients stays and surgery.
Dealing with telephone enquiries, promptly and communicating accordingly thereafter.
Dealing with all patients and their relatives/carers in a caring and professional manner, providing admission/appointment information where appropriate.
Dealing with the waiting lists of the consultant / clinical team as and when required.
Monitoring and managing outpatient clinics, ensuring they are not over/under utilised.
Undertaking routine clerical duties and any other tasks relevant to the role as requested as and when required.
